We don't need to use the mutex as we do not modify the devices nor the list itself and just read some information: does not change during device lifetime: - devid - uuid - name (ie. the path) may change in parallel to the ioctl call, but can lead only to reporting inacurracy: - bytes_used - total_bytes Signed-off-by: David Sterba <dsterba@suse.com>

Linux kernel ============ This file was moved to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st Please notice that there are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
